Which is why Sterling has extended its great KeyMinder range to give retailers an even better opportunity to generate more sales this autumn.  The Sterling KeyMinder Range successfully solves that 'locked-out' issue for families, flatmates and home-owners saving time, inconvenience and money in the process.  

The key selling point for the KeyMinder is that it allows secure access to keys - avoiding the cost of broken windows or other forced entry damage, and keeping the stress of being locked out down to manageable levels.

The new Sterling KeyMinder 3 retains the simple idea of safely making a spare set of keys available at point of entry - but only to code holders. The KeyMinder 3 features a larger storage area which is ideal for small bunches of keys or the longer key. Alternatively it can be used as a small indoor safe for valuables and credit cards. The strong zinc diecast body and four dial combination lock can be securely attached to walls with the hidden fixings.
